Output 01fdb89e00a197f4ef09a383a7e22eb292e31bbc4cd30223b6ab55b4bbfe3b89:0

value
42520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d8c4ca9db251685a31cb4e8f88eed04a134fb71 OP_EQUAL
address
3G445qcago7AHpdf1Tr7zJSBrqHDDi5TEW
transaction
01fdb89e00a197f4ef09a383a7e22eb292e31bbc4cd30223b6ab55b4bbfe3b89
confirmations
148603
spent
true